Job Title
Head of Quantity Surveying (Commercial) – EV Infrastructure
Job Description
**Job Title** Head of Quantity Surveying (Commercial) – EV Infrastructure **Role Summary** Lead commercial and cost management for EV infrastructure projects, overseeing budgeting, procurement, contract negotiation, and financial control from tender to completion. Drive profitability, ensure contractual compliance, and advise senior leadership on risk, margin and pricing strategy. **Expactations** - Deliver accurate cost estimates, forecasts and budgets for all project stages. - Manage contract negotiation, administration and change control (NEC3/4 or equivalent). - Provide commercial guidance on risk, margin and pricing strategy to senior leadership. - Review and approve subcontractor quotations, valuations and variations. - Ensure financial reporting and cost tracking align with project objectives. - Mentor and develop junior QS or commercial staff. **Key Responsibilities** - Lead the quantity surveying and commercial management function across EV infrastructure projects. - Oversee cost estimation, forecasting, and budget management from tender through delivery. - Conduct contract negotiation, administration, and change control. - Collaborate with delivery, engineering and finance teams to monitor performance and profitability. - Support bid and tender processes through accurate cost modelling and commercial input. - Manage project budgets, financial reporting and risk control. **Required Skills** - Proven experience as a Quantity Surveyor or Senior QS in infrastructure, energy, utilities or construction. - Deep understanding of cost management, contracts and commercial governance. - Strong experience with NEC3/4 or equivalent contract forms. - Excellent numerical, analytical and commercial outcome focus. - Strong negotiation, stakeholder management and communication skills. - Detail‑oriented, proactive in identifying and resolving commercial issues. - Leadership and mentoring capabilities. **Required Education & Certifications** - Degree (or equivalent experience) in Quantity Surveying, Commercial Management, Cost Engineering or related discipline. - Relevant commercial or contract management certifications preferred.
